Before starting the setup process for Android Auto™ and your 2021 Camry, make sure you have downloaded the Android Auto app from the Google Play store. Also, ensure that your phone is running Android 5.0 (Lollipop) or later. • Insert your USB cord into the phone’s port, then connect the cord to the vehicle’s USB port on the center stack. • You should see a display on the vehicle’s touchscreen that says, “On” or “Off.” Select “On.” • Unlock your phone as though you are going to make a call and follow the on-screen instructions on both your mobile device and the vehicle’s touchscreen. Be sure to allow or accept all permissions and terms of service. • After the setup process is complete, launch the Android Auto™ system on your vehicle by pressing the Menu button and then select Android Auto™. Activating Apple CarPlay® in a 2021 Camry Before going through the Apple CarPlay® setup process, make sure Siri and Apple CarPlay® are activated. Turn on Siri by going to, Settings > Siri & Search. Activate Apple CarPlay® by going to Settings > General > CarPlay®. If you get an error message or something isn’t working right, ensure the parental controls are turned off by following the path, Settings > General > Restrictions > Siri & Search. • Use an approved Apple Lightning cable to connect your iPhone to the vehicle’s infotainment system. You will see a prompt with three choices: Do Not Enable, Enable Once and Always Enable. Pick Enable Once if you only plan to use the Apple CarPlay® apps one time. Choose Always Enable if you’ll regularly use the technology. You can change these settings by following the path, Menu > Setup > General, then toggling Apple CarPlay® on or off. • Be sure to accept all permissions and acknowledge the necessary terms of service and you work through the steps. Seating shouldn’t be a problem for any Venza owner with up to 5 total passengers. There are 5 seats, in the standard configuration of 2 front captain’s chairs and a 3-seat rear bench with a 60/40 split. Consider the Toyota Sienna or the Toyota Sequoia if you need more seats than that. As a mid-size crossover, there is more head, leg, and hip room than you typically find on compact crossovers like the RAV4 or the like. 2021 Toyota Venza Trim Levels How Much Head and Legroom Does the 2021 Toyota Venza Have? Inside the Venza, expect to have around 38.6 inches of headroom or as much as 39 inches in the back. The driver and front passenger should be comfortable with 40.9 inches of legroom, but the 37.8 inches of legroom in the back is still respectable. 2021 Toyota Venza Color Options As a consequence of maximizing passenger space in the Venza, the cargo capacity is a little more modest. Cargo space is often cut down in hybrids as well, so make the best use of the 28.2 cubic feet as you can, or fold down the back seats for up to 55.1 cubic feet instead. The 2021 Toyota Camry has a trunk with 15.1 cubic feet of open space. This might not sound like a lot if you are used to a crossover, but the wide rectangular shape makes it great for hauling luggage, grocery bags, small or medium boxes, and more. Don’t rely on the 2021 Toyota Camry to move all your furniture across town, but it will work well for transporting boxes or bags of clothes and small electronics. How Much Does the 2021 Toyota Camry Cost? How Roomy is the 2021 Toyota Camry? Toyota sedans are often tuned more toward maximizing passenger space over cargo space. As such, you can take advantage of up to 100.4 cubic feet of passenger volume in models without a moonroof. The Camry doesn’t seat more than 5, but the passengers have a lot more room to stretch out than in the Corolla and many competitors to the Camry from other automakers. The 2021 Camry isn’t the smallest Toyota sedan out there, so it should make sense that the car is a reasonable investment. The 2021 Toyota Camry has a starting MSRP of $24,970. If you’re shopping for a Camry now, you have the opportunity to pick from 12 trims, including hybrid models. Prices vary by trim, so let’s break the costs down in the list below: Why you Should Shop at Phil Meador Toyota Camry LE: $24,970 Starting MSRP Camry LE Hybrid: $27,270 Starting MSRP Camry SE: $26,485 Starting MSRP Camry SE Hybrid: $28,785 Starting MSRP Camry SE Nightshade Edition: $27,185 Starting MSRP Camry XLE: $29,870 Starting MSRP Camry XLE Hybrid: $32,170 Starting MSRP Camry XSE: $30,420 Starting MSRP Camry XSE Hybrid: $32,720 Camry TRD: $32,185 Starting MSRP Camry XLE V6: $34,995 Starting MSRP Camry XSE V6: $35,545 Starting MSRP How Many Hybrid Models Does Toyota Make? As you can tell, hybrids do cost more to start. That’s a lot of trims overall, but if you’re only interested in gasoline cars, think of it as a choice between just eight trims. Right from the get-go, the Highlander deserves praise for allowing 16 cubic feet of cargo space minimum. Without moving a single seat or anything else, the Highlander has several more cubic feet of cargo space than most Toyota sedans have trunk space. Folding down the back seat means 48.4 cubic feet of cargo space, which is a lot, but nothing compared to the 84.3 cubic feet of cargo space when both rear seat benches are folded down. How Many Hybrid Models Does Toyota Make? What Can I Fit in the Back of a 2021 Toyota Highlander? With some creative maneuvering and folded rear seats, it’s possible to fit an adult-sized bicycle inside a Toyota RAV4, so doing the same with a Highlander is not only possible but easier. Office chairs, small desks, end tables, nightstands, and even some dressers should be easy enough to fit inside. The Highlander should make moving across town a breeze, even if it means a few trips. 2021 Toyota Highlander Overview How Much Can the 2021 Toyota Highlander Carry? A safe maximum for any trim of the Highlander is 1500 lbs. It can carry a little bit more, but if you stay below this number and account for the weight of the driver and passengers, the Highlander should be a dependable carrier. Thanks to its V6 engine, the Highlander can tow a whopping 5,000 lbs. so if you have a small trailer and hitch, the Highlander might be a perfect solution for most non-professional jobs.

Anyone can expect to get air conditioning (A/C) with a new car, but that doesn’t mean it will also have climate control. Both A/C and heating are necessary to make a climate control system. With regular A/C, you have to adjust fan speed and balance the temperature dial yourself, but with Climate Control, you set a temperature you want, and the system adjusts fan speeds and heating or cooling to keep the air at that temperature. Cold Weather Car Hacks and Tips Why you Should Shop at Phil Meador Toyota How Does Climate Control Work? Like a thermostat system in a home, a car with climate control has thermometers that keep track of the temperature inside your car. If you set your climate control system to 72 degrees Fahrenheit, for example, the thermostat will check the temperature, and increase or decrease the fan speed, and switch between heating and cooling as necessary to keep the temperature at that number. How Do I Know my Car Battery is Dying? How Does Dual-Zone Climate Control Work? Once you understand climate control, dual-zone climate control is simply made to offer climate control to both the driver and passenger sides of the car. The driver and front passenger will often have one dial each and separate readouts for the temperatures they have selected. Tri-zone climate control is possible as well. SUVs, vans, and other high-passenger vehicles will sometimes have climate control buttons accessible to rear passengers so they can adjust the temperature for the back of the vehicle separately.

Take a couple of minutes to pull those windshield wipers up so they don’t get frozen to your windshield. Even if they get coated in ice from freezing rain, they are easy to crush ice off than it would be to dig them out of a block of ice on the windshield. Phil Meador Auto Group Community Involvement Buy a Frost Cover for your Car While it doesn’t seem like a hack since you have to buy something, it solves a whole lot of problems at once just to buy a frost cover. Unless you have a garage or carport, a frost cover is an easy way to prevent ice buildup and it even makes it easier to get fresh snow off your car. It’s like a tarp fitted to the shape of your car! Phil Meador Toyota COVID-19 Response Practices Prevent Interior Fog with Cat Litter or Baking Soda Human breathing is humid, and your car often traps that humidity, and it turns into a filmy fog or frost on the inside of your windshield. Cleaning your windshield will fix the problem, but it might be too cold to spray any cleaner, so try to use cat litter or baking soda as a preventative measure. Fill an old sock (without holes) with cat litter and secure the end so the litter doesn’t fill out, and lay one or two of these at the base of your windshield. The litter will absorb moisture and prevent the fog from forming. You can do something similar by keeping a box of baking soda in your car. You can buy baking soda with “windows” where you peel away some of the cardboard and a layer of mesh keeps the powder from falling out.
